|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 1799 人关注过本帖
标题:ASP连接用windows身份验证的SQL失败,只要稍微修改就行,怎样修改?
只看楼主 加入收藏
chashen8888
Rank: 1
等 级:新手上路
帖 子:130
专家分:0
注 册:2007-5-6
收藏
 问题点数:0 回复次数:3 
ASP连接用windows身份验证的SQL失败,只要稍微修改就行,怎样修改?
就建了一个窗口,在WebForm1.aspx.cs上加上了如下代码:
private void Page_Load(object sender, System.EventArgs e)
{
Response.Write("<B><center>第一个连接数据库的实例</center></b><br>");
SqlConnection myConnection=new SqlConnection("server=localhost;uid=sa;pwd=sa");
try
{
myConnection.Open();
Response.Write("连接成功");
}
catch
{
Response.Write("连接失败");// 在此处放置用户代码以初始化页面
}
}
这个代码是参考书里的,它只给出了用SQL身份验证时连接数据库的方法,没有给出用Windows身份验证连接数据库的方法.我是新手,不会弄.求各位解答一下.主要是要修改这一行:
SqlConnection myConnection=new SqlConnection("server=localhost;uid=sa;pwd=sa");
那里的uid是用户ID之意,pwd是密码之意.

[此贴子已经被作者于2007-5-11 10:51:30编辑过]

搜索更多相关主题的帖子: SQL windows 数据库 ASP 
2007-05-11 10:50
阳光白雪
Rank: 7Rank: 7Rank: 7
等 级:贵宾
威 望:39
帖 子:2220
专家分:0
注 册:2005-11-18
收藏
得分:0 

SqlConnection myConnection=new SqlConnection("server=localhost;uid=sa;password=sa;database=数据库名");

专注于WEB前端交互平台开发:[url=http://blog./]blog.[/url](富客户端技术(RIA)交流平台)
2007-05-11 13:00
chashen8888
Rank: 1
等 级:新手上路
帖 子:130
专家分:0
注 册:2007-5-6
收藏
得分:0 
回复:(阳光白雪)SqlConnection myConnection=new S...
不是这样的。比如,你打开SQL的查询分析器,它会显示连接到SQL数据库你采用哪种身份认证。这里有两个选择,一个是“windows身份验证”,一个是“SQL身份验证”。我安装的时候选择了windows身份验证,因此不用在“SQL身份验证”中输入用户名和密码。选择“windows身份验证”再按确定就可进入查询分析器了。但是我在是要连接数据库时代码中要输入用户名和密码,显然是输入SQL的用户名和密码。我用WINDOWS密码试过了,不行。那到底这个代码该怎样写呢?希望各位帮忙
2007-05-11 18:05
chashen8888
Rank: 1
等 级:新手上路
帖 子:130
专家分:0
注 册:2007-5-6
收藏
得分:0 
回复:(阳光白雪)SqlConnection myConnection=new S...

好消息,行了。在企业管理器里修改一下安全性就可以连接了!!!哈哈,好开心

2007-05-11 22:34
快速回复:ASP连接用windows身份验证的SQL失败,只要稍微修改就行,怎样修改?
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.107663 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ved